Premier Lord has called an election for September 18, 2006.
With the resignation of one of his MLAs, he lost his majority government, therefore, instead of working with a minority government, Premier Lord decided to call an election.

Final results:
Liberals = 29 (Shawn Graham elected)
Conservatives = 26 (Bernard Lord elected)
NDP = 0 (Allison Brewer defeated)
***** Liberal Majority Government *****
